Determine x if (xsin^2 30°cos^2 60°)/(4cos^2 45°) =( 3sin ^2 45°+2cos^2 30°) /(sin^2 90°-4cos^2 45°)

The first thing to do is simplify all the sins & cos. sin 30 = 1/2 cos 60 = 1/2 cos 45 = Sqrt(1/2) sin 45 = Sqrt(1/2) Cos 30 = Sqrt(3) / 2 Sin 90 = 1
so sin^2 30 = 1/4 cos^2 60 = 1/4 cos^2 45 = 1/2 sin^2 45 = 1/2 cos^2 30 = 3/4 sin^2 90 = 1 Plug those in, and simplify, solve for x
the sin, cos, and tan of 0, 30, 45, 60 & 90 will be something you just need to memorize.
